What is Pepe Coin and why is it popular?
Pepe Coin is a meme cryptocurrency inspired by the popular Pepe the Frog internet meme. It was launched in April 2023 and quickly gained attention due to its viral nature and the community-driven hype. Unlike utility tokens, meme coins like Pepe have no inherent use case; their value is primarily driven by social media trends, community sentiment, and speculation.
Its popularity stems from the strong meme culture in crypto and the desire for quick gains. However, this also means high volatility and risk. For beginners, it's crucial to understand that Pepe Coin's price can swing dramatically in short periods.

What factors affect Pepe Coin's price?
Several factors can influence Pepe Coin's price, including:
- Market sentiment: Meme coins thrive on hype and social media buzz. Positive news or celebrity endorsements can cause price spikes, while negative sentiment can lead to sell-offs.
- Trading volume and liquidity: Higher volume often indicates stronger interest and can lead to more significant price movements.
- Exchange listings: Being listed on major exchanges like Binance can increase accessibility and demand.
- Overall crypto market trends: Bullish or bearish markets for Bitcoin and Ethereum often spill over to altcoins.
- Regulatory news: Government regulations or bans can drastically impact prices.
As a beginner, keep an eye on these factors but remember they are not foolproof indicators.

Can Pepe Coin reach $1?
While it's theoretically possible, reaching $1 is highly unlikely due to tokenomics. Pepe Coin has a massive supply of over 420 trillion tokens. For it to hit $1, the market cap would need to be in the hundreds of trillions of dollars, far exceeding the entire crypto market cap. Therefore, most analysts agree that $1 is not a realistic target.
Instead, price predictions typically focus on smaller increments, such as fractions of a cent. For example, some optimistic predictions suggest the price could reach $0.00001 or higher in a bull market. However, such forecasts are speculative and not guaranteed.
How does Pepe Coin compare to Dogecoin and Shiba Inu?
Pepe Coin, Dogecoin, and Shiba Inu are all meme coins, but they differ in several ways. Dogecoin is the oldest and has the largest market cap among them, often considered the original meme coin. Shiba Inu has a larger ecosystem, including its own DEX (ShibaSwap) and plans for a metaverse. Pepe Coin is relatively newer and focuses purely on meme culture with no specific utility.
In terms of supply, Dogecoin has an unlimited supply, while Shiba Inu and Pepe Coin have fixed but enormous supplies. Price-wise, Dogecoin has historically had a higher price per token due to lower supply, while Pepe and Shiba are priced in fractions of a cent. For beginners, Dogecoin is more established, but all are volatile and speculative.

What are the risks of investing in Pepe Coin?
Investing in Pepe Coin carries several risks, including:
- High volatility: Prices can plummet just as fast as they rise, leading to substantial losses.
- No intrinsic value: Unlike Bitcoin or Ethereum, Pepe has no practical use, so its value is based solely on speculation.
- Market manipulation: Whales (large holders) can influence prices, causing pump-and-dump schemes.
- Regulatory risk: Governments may crack down on meme coins, affecting their legality and value.
- Scams and phishing: Fake tokens and fraudulent schemes are common in the meme coin space.
Always be cautious and only invest what you can afford to lose. Diversification and risk management are crucial for any investor, especially beginners.
